加载中 ...
首页 > 软件介绍 > 基础软件 正文

NewStart CGSL操作系统

2019-03-24 15:34:06 来源:沈阳软件公司 作者:沈阳软件开发


> 全自动的系统升级方案
      CGSL提供了从较低版本到较高版本的全自动升级补丁方案,以在不便于重装系统的环境完成操作系统的升级工作。用户只需执行一个简单的命令即可实现系统的升级。
>  随需应变的定制
      CGSL能够满足有特殊需求的用户对汇海过程、版本、硬件以及上层应用等多个方面的定制需求,做到随需应变的个性化定制。
> 驱动优化
      CGSL对多个目前通用的设备驱动程序进行了修正和优化,如:e1000网卡、sas控制器驱动。此外,对于各服务器中最新的硬件设备,通过集成现有驱动或对驱动进行优化,提供完善的支持方案。
> 集群
      集群是由两台或更多台计算机(也可以称为节点或成员)同时工作来执行一个任务。集群一般可以分为存储集群、高可用集群、高性能集群、负载均衡集群四大类。CGSL提供功能强大的集群套件,可实现上述四类集群功能,简单说明如下:
* 存储集群为服务提供一个一致的文件系统映像,允许服务同时去读写一个共享的文件系统。存储集群通过将数据放到一个共享文件系统中从而消除了在应用程序间拷贝数据的麻烦,并提供一个单一的备份和故障恢复点。
* 高可用性集群通过消除单一故障点和节点故障转移功能(当一个集群节点失败后将服务转移到其他可以集群节点上)来提供高可用性。集群通过高可用性服务管理组件来提供高可用性集群功能。
* 负载均衡集群是一个低成本、高可用的集群,通过将服务请求调度到集群中的多个节点上处理实现负载均衡。集群通过LVS(Linux Virtual Server)来提供负载均衡集群功能。
* 高性能集群支持应用程序在多个节点上执行并行计算,从而提高应用程序性能。
> 虚拟化
      虚拟化技术允许具有不同操作系统的多个虚拟机在同一物理机上独立并行运行,每个虚拟机都有自己的一套虚拟硬件,可以在这些硬件中加载操作系统和应用程序。利用虚拟化技术不仅可以大大降低 IT 成本,还能增强系统安全性和可靠性。
      CGSL是集成了完整虚拟技术的Linux发布版本,同时提供KVM和XEN两种虚拟技术。KVM是基于内核的虚拟化技术,可以直接运行Linux、Windows等操作系统,且方便管理和维护。Xen的para-virtualization技术能带来更好的性能,但目前不支持运行Windows等操作系统;而full-virtualization能够运行Linux、Windows等操作系统。
> 多样的文件系统支持
      CGSL支持多样的文件系统,包括如下的主流文件系统:
* ext2/ext3:linux下运用最为广泛的磁盘文件系统,用于挂载本地块设备
* NFS:用于挂载远程目录的文件系统
* iso9660:用于挂载光驱的磁盘文件系统
* vfat:用于挂载windows下流行的fat32格式的文件系统
* ntfs:用于挂载windows下流行的ntfs格式的文件系统
      其它还支持的文件系统包括:adfs, affs, autofs, cifs,coda,coherent, cramfs,debugfs, devpts, efs, hfs, hpfs, iso9660, jfs, minix, msdos, ncpfs, nfs4, proc, qnx4, ramfs, reiserfs, romfs, smbfs, sysv, tmpfs, udf, ufs, umsdos, usbfs, xenix, xfs, xiafs。
      另外,CGSL还提供LVM (逻辑卷管理)功能。LVM允许将多个存储设备进行合并和灵活控制,可以根据系统的需求对磁盘分区的大小进行动态调整。
> 完善的监控特性
      CGSL产品包含了丰富的监控工具,包括SystemTap、OProfile、vmstat、iostat、netstat、mpstat、sar等,为系统提供完善的监控特性。其中,SystemTap工具使得内核开发人员和系统管理员能够在不重新编译内核的情况下收集内核的实时数据。OProfile工具能利用处理器上的性能监视硬件来检索关于内核以及系统上的可执行文件的信息,方便用户了解各进程信息的状态。
> 强大的集成开发环境
CGSL集成了丰富的开发工具,包括GCC4、gdb、valgrind 、autoconf、automake、make、expect、jdk、python2.4、perl、glade、subversion以及各种编辑器等,为开发人员提供了从设计到发布的整个软件开发过程的有力支持。
> 多样的系统调测环境
      CGSL提供了多样的系统调测工具,以下介绍几种常用的工具:
* esh:CGSL自研的Emergency Shell工具,能够在服务器系统因故障无法正常登录时,通过网口或串口连接至系统中的esh守护进程,获取系统运行状态的重要数据,执行关键的修复措施,实现故障的在线分析与修复。

“沈阳软件公司”的新闻页面文章、图片、音频、视频等稿件均为自媒体人、第三方机构发布或转载。如稿件涉及版权等问题,请与

我们联系删除或处理,客服QQ:55506560,稿件内容仅为传递更多信息之目的,不代表本网观点,亦不代表本网站赞同

其观点或证实其内容的真实性。